S66 1EA is a sought-after residential area on Morthen Road, 1.0km from Lings Common in Wickersley and Bramley. Administratively it sits within Thurcroft & Wickersley South ward and the Rother Valley constituency.
One of the more sought-after postcodes in S66, S66 1EA offers a spacious suburb popular with older working households approaching retirement. The daytime character shifts — includes some mining and quarrying and other industrial activity. The 43 average age reflects a mixed, mid-career community — settling down but not yet slowing down. 84% of residents own their home — above average for the district, consistent with a stable and sought-after address.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 20 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. Property: Average house prices are around £390k. The area ranks among the least deprived 20% in England — a strong signal of community wellbeing, good schools, and low crime.
Census 2021 statistics for S66 1EA are sourced from Output Area E00038948 (shared with 14 postcodes in this micro-neighbourhood). Property prices come from HM Land Registry.

gavel Crime Overview 12 Months (up to 2026-02)
S66 1EA has low crime rates — 20 incidents per 1,000 residents. The most reported categories are violence and sexual offences and vehicle crime. Commercial streets and transport hubs naturally generate more incidents than quiet residential roads.
